Metformin and colorectal cancer: a systematic review, meta-analysis and meta-regression
Cheng-Ann Winston Ng1, Amy Aimei Jiang1, Emma Min Shuen Toh1
1Yong Loo Lin School of Medicine, National University of Singapore, 10 Medical Dr, Singapore, 117597, Singapore.
Purpose:
Metformin may have a role in reducing the incidence of colorectal cancer (CRC) and improving survival outcome. This meta-analysis explored the effect of metformin use on colorectal adenoma and cancer incidence, and colorectal oncological outcomes.
Methods:
A database search was conducted on Medline, Embase and CNKI for studies comparing metformin vs. non-metformin users, metformin users vs. non-diabetics and metformin users vs. diabetics with diet-only treatment. Meta-analysis was done with DerSimonian and Laird with risk ratios (RR), and hazard ratios (HR) for survival outcomes.
Results:
We included 58 studies and summarized incidences of colorectal adenoma and cancer, as well as cancer survival outcomes. Metformin users had a significant lower incidence of colorectal adenoma (RR 0.77, CI 0.67-0.88, p < 0.001), advanced adenoma (0.61, CI 0.42-0.88, p = 0.008) and CRC (RR 0.76, CI 0.69-0.84, p < 0.001) respectively compared with non-metformin users. Overall survival (HR 0.6, CI 0.53-0.67, p < 0.001) and CRC-specific survival (HR 0.66, CI 0.59-0.74, p < 0.001) were higher among metformin users compared with non-metformin users. Further analysis on overall survival of metastatic CRC patients revealed significantly higher survival rates in metformin users (HR 0.77, CI 0.68-0.87, p < 0.001).
Conclusion:
This meta-analysis showed that metformin use significantly reduces colorectal adenoma and cancer incidence and improves colorectal cancer outcomes.
